What you'll do

    • Design exceptional web experiences across TomTom's digital ecosystem, flawlessly bridging buyer experiences (corporate web, marketing demos & specials) and developer touchpoints (technical docs & interactive playgrounds)
    • Maintain and elevate TomTom’s brand identity and design system through stunning digital experiences and overall inspiring visual aesthetics
    • Transform complex technical concepts and product value propositions into customer focused, intuitive, accessible interfaces through visual storytelling
    • Design conversion-optimized experiences with exceptional usability
    • Act as a design partner and guardian, experiment and innovate
    • Take full ownership and accountability of the experiences you design, driving value both as an individual and within a team
    • Partner with product, engineering, marketing, sales, and developer relations to shape solutions driven by user research and business insights
    • Effectively manage and influence stakeholders, advocating for the value that exceptional design brings to the business
    • Multiply your own skills and raise the level of Visual Design in the team through design critiques and knowledge sharing

What you'll need

    • Bachelors or Master’s degree in UX / UI Design or related field
    • Recent 3-5 years of experience solving B2B Customer Experience challenges, through inspiring visuals, digital solutions and Web UIs. Highly desired previous experience working on art direction, digital transformation and change management projects in agencies or consultancies
    • Strong portfolio demonstrating successfully developed and shipped conversion-focused experiences such as interactive developer content, inspiring demos and product marketing pages
    • Experience designing experiences for technical audiences such as developers, designers and business buyers
    • Systematic approach to design with proven experience using and contributing to a scalable design system
    • Ability to balance business goals, technical constraints, and user needs
    • Resourceful and solution oriented, comfortable switching context, flexibility to adapt to a fluid landscape and deliver value fast
    • Strong ownership and time-management from discovery through delivery, managing multiple initiatives simultaneously
    • Outstanding communication and stakeholder management skills across different levels of technical and commercial teams
    • Curiosity, drive for experimentation and personal growth
    • Proactive and a positive attitude

Meet your team

We’re the User Experience Design team. Fueled by user insights and data analytics, our mission is to create powerful, easy-to-use products that delight our customers, from millions of drivers to automotive customers who embed our technologies in their vehicles. We deliver the design specifications for all TomTom’s products. Joining us, you'll be part of a team that brings together design disciplines from user research to interaction, concept and visual design. Together, we'll continue to develop a map that people trust all around the world.
